Taxonomic Classification

Rank Neblina Uacari Spotted Thorius
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Amphibia (Amphibians)
Order Primates (Primates) Caudata (Caudata)
Family Pitheciidae Plethodontidae
Genus Cacajao Thorius
Species Cacajao hosomi Thorius spilogaster

Evolutionary Relationship

Neblina Uacari and Spotted Thorius share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
